One new super PAC hopes to give a leg up to GOP women looking to take over the governor’s seat in their states.

On Wednesday, April 6, Right Direction Women officially launched. The group focuses on putting “women leaders with strong conservative credentials” into governors’ offices nationwide. According to Fox News, the super PAC has already raised $1 million in funds to pass along to candidates. The group highlighted why their work is so important with a video on Twitter:

In its first official move, Right Direction Women endorsed former Wisconsin Lieutenant Governor Rebecca Kleefisch for Governor of Wisconsin in her bid to unseat incumbent Governor Tony Evers. The group hopes to put strong female leaders like Sarah Huckabee Sanders in her gubernatorial bid for Arkansas.

While half of US voters are female, only 18% of current governors are women, and only 31 of the 50 US states have ever had a female governor. By rallying people behind their cause, Right Direction Women hopes to make the leaders of America better reflect its people.
